Transaction 72d9359ab173ae79a14cab45bf36c04c1f4ece336dfe4e8b442968e7bcad04c6

1 Input
2 Outputs
  • 72d9359ab173ae79a14cab45bf36c04c1f4ece336dfe4e8b442968e7bcad04c6:0
  • value  6212351
    address  15iVhfQMWjswoaGqGSny3gMXJv2xDob4qZ
  • 72d9359ab173ae79a14cab45bf36c04c1f4ece336dfe4e8b442968e7bcad04c6:1
  • value  2379460
    address  17SkAtRwQSvKwHcGZjkYkst99SLLcmSDKP